How do I write an if statement that checks if N is an integer and if it is not then you use ceil function to round it.

N is your number.
if(mod(N,1) == 0)
fprintf("i% is a integer \n", N);
else
N = ceil(N)
end

I think isinteger does not do what you expect Timo
>> isinteger(3)
ans =
logical
0

mod(N,1)
Find the modulus of N divided by 1.
if mod (N, 1) = 0, N is an integer since there is no remainder.
for example:
mod(2,1) % ---> 0
2/1 = 2 (remainder 0)
mod(2.3,1) % ---> 0.3
2.3 / 1 = 2 (remainder 0.3)
